Stormy Daniels to Host FAME Awards

LOS ANGELES — Wicked Pictures contract performer and potential U.S. Senate candidate Stormy Daniels will host the 2009 FAME (Fans of Adult Media and Entertainment) Awards Show on Saturday, June 13, at the Los Angeles Convention Center.

“I am truly honored to host the FAME Awards this year. FAME means a lot to the adult industry because it puts the power into the hands of the fans,” Daniels said. “Keep your eyes peeled for some very special guests and some Wicked surprises.”

Daniels was named the 2008 FAME Favorite Director, and won Favorite Breasts in 2006 and 2007.

Fans of adult can vote on their favorites for the 2009 FAME Awards at the awards website. Fans selected a new category this year, Favorite Star Website, and a committee of industry professionals selected the eight finalists in that category.

"FAME is pleased to continue its tradition of having the most popular adult stars in the world hosting this show,” said Dan Davis, FAME Awards spokesman and Genesis magazine's editor-in-chief. “Stormy follows a long list of adult superstar hosts including Jesse Jane, Tera Patrick and Carmen Luvana. With Stormy, we know we can expect an incredible show and a very memorable experience.”

The FAME Awards were created in 2006 by Genesis Magazine, Adam & Eve, WantedList.com and AVN.com as a way for fans to honor their favorite adult film stars, directors, movies and companies. It is the first show where the fans take part in the entire process, from choosing the finalists to ultimately selecting the winners in over a dozen categories.

The awards show is slated to take place June 13 at the Los Angeles Convention Center. Admission to the 2009 FAME Awards is free with admission to Erotica LA.
